Safety Tieback Roof Anchors which meet the ANSI I W 14.1 Standards may be used to tie back boatswain chairs or portable outrigger beams for swing stage operations.
Regardless of the type of suspension equipment might be used by the contractor, the ANSI I W 14.1 codes state: "Anchorage of the lifeline should be independent of any portable support device"

Mid/High-Rise Solutions
0' to 130': Safety tiebacks, ground & roof rigged systems (no tie-in guides)
130' to 300': Safety tiebacks (continuous tie-ins only), ground rigged systems (continuous tie-ins only), roof-rigged systems (continuous or intermittent tie-ins)
300' to 490': Roof rigged systems (continuous or intermittent tie-ins)
Over 490': Roof mounted hoists (continuous or intermittent tie-ins)
